Taxonomy Lipids and lipid-like molecules > Prenol lipids > Diterpenoids > Colensane and clerodane diterpenoids
IUPAC Name 5-[1,2,4a,5-tetramethyl-4-(2-methylbut-2-enoyloxy)-2,3,4,7,8,8a-hexahydronaphthalen-1-yl]-3-methylpent-2-enoic acid
SMILES (Canonical) CC=C(C)C(=O)OC1CC(C(C2C1(C(=CCC2)C)C)(C)CCC(=CC(=O)O)C)C
SMILES (Isomeric) CC=C(C)C(=O)OC1CC(C(C2C1(C(=CCC2)C)C)(C)CCC(=CC(=O)O)C)C
InChI InChI=1S/C25H38O4/c1-8-17(3)23(28)29-21-15-19(5)24(6,13-12-16(2)14-22(26)27)20-11-9-10-18(4)25(20,21)7/h8,10,14,19-21H,9,11-13,15H2,1-7H3,(H,26,27)
InChI Key XEAOZVIWAIPENF-UHFFFAOYSA-N

Molecular Formula C25H38O4
Molecular Weight 402.60 g/mol
Exact Mass 402.27700969 g/mol
Topological Polar Surface Area (TPSA) 63.60 Ų
XlogP 6.60
Atomic LogP (AlogP) 6.08
H-Bond Acceptor 3
H-Bond Donor 1
Rotatable Bonds 6
